What began as a response to the urgent need for shelters during harsh winters, Inn from the Cold (IFTC) has evolved into a significant organization aimed at dispelling misconceptions about homelessness while extending aid to those in need.

The central objective of IFTC is to serve the local homeless population, many of whom face ongoing health challenges and are active in a cycle of recurring homelessness.

Over time, the organization's mission has developed into a comprehensive effort committed to aiding the homeless by offering not only physical shelter but also crucial support and a pathway to sustainable stability.

Given that a considerable number of these individuals lack support from family, friends, and resources, the organization tailors its programs to address all battles, providing personalized assistance.

Throughout the year, IFTC offers not only an emergency shelter but also essential aid and services to both the homeless and those at risk of homelessness.

The assistance provided encompasses aiding individuals in securing housing stability, facilitating employment prospects, ensuring their fundamental needs for meals and clothing are met and offering crucial mental health services. These efforts are aimed at guiding clients toward a path toward self-sufficiency.

Beyond contributing their time and energy, IFTC's dedicated volunteers stand as advocates, challenging misunderstandings about homelessness while nurturing empathy and comprehension within the community.

Ann Watson, the executive director of Inn from the Cold, expressed the significance of volunteers: "Our volunteers go beyond their roles, they form a crucial link to the community and have an intimate understanding of our clients to convey a practical and realistic message to our community."

Emphasizing this commitment, Watson says, "We don't perceive this challenge as simple; we recognize its complexity and are willing to invest the necessary time to offer assistance and pave a path toward progress."
